April 7, 2023

Natvisa: The Solution You Need for Your Visa Application Struggles

Traveling to other countries has been an integral part of human history, with people traveling for various reasons such as leisure, work, education, and trade. One critical aspect of international travel is obtaining the necessary visas for the destination country. In today’s increasingly interconnected world, the visa application process can [ā€¦]